An electric blanket has an electrical heating device built in that is meant to be placed above the bed sheet. In Commonwealth countries, however, it refers to an electric mattress pad that is kept below the bottom bed sheet. They comprise a control unit that allows the user to adjust the heat produced by the device. Larger size beds may even have two separate control units for both sides of the bed. An electric blanket can be useful to heat the bed to a certain level before sleeping to keep the occupant cosy and warm. Typical low voltage electric blankets work on 12-24 volts and are made of thin carbon fibre wires. The electric blanket was invented more than a century ago by American inventor Samuel Russell, while the first recorded sale in the electric blanket market was by the Samson United Corporation in 1930. An electric blanket uses heating elements or insulated wires that are put into a fabric that heats up when connected to an electrical socket. The temperature control unit, located between the electrical point and blanket, controls the current that enters the heating elements of the blanket. Modern devices use carbon fibre wires to provide heat for the user’s comfort. These wires are much less conspicuous and bulky than the ones used in the past. Today, there are a lot of variations available in the electric blanket market like under blankets, over-blankets, throws and duvets. What is common is the wiring that heats up when connected to the electric point. Buyers are truly spoilt for choice now as they can select blankets with dual controls, those that remain on throughout the night, and those that are machine washable or even those that regulate themselves according to the user’s body temperature.
The global market for Electric Blankets was estimated to be worth US$ 1262 million in 2023 and is forecast to a readjusted size of US$ 1927 million by 2030 with a CAGR of 5.7% during the forecast period 2024-2030.
Global key players of Electric Blankets include Rainbow Group, Beurer, Sunbeam Products, Caiyang, Shanghai Xiaomianyang Electric, etc. The top five players hold a share about 23%. Europe is the largest market, and has a share about 61%, followed by North America and Asia-Pacific with share 22% and 16%, separately. In terms of product type, Underblankets is the largest segment, accounting for a share of 70%. In terms of application, Home Use is the largest field with a share about 90 percent.
